Released Ukrainian Prisoners Share Emotional Moment: 'Three Years Without Chocolate' On May 25th, 2025, a short video surfaced online showing the emotional reunion of Ukrainian soldiers recently released from captivity. The video, which has quickly gained traction, depicts the soldiers' overwhelming joy as they receive chocolate – a simple pleasure they had been deprived of for three years. The video's raw emotion underscores the human cost of conflict and resonates deeply with viewers. One soldier is heard saying, "Three years... three years we haven't eaten chocolate." His words, filled with emotion, capture the profound impact of captivity and the simple joys of freedom.
